Celebrations as solar panel firm wins big contract

NORTH East solar power installation company is celebrating one of its largest projects after winning a contract to supply solar panels to the Komatsu plant at Birtley.
AR Power will fit almost 4,000 panels on the roof of Komatsu's North East site, generating an estimated 1.6 million kWh of electricity each year and reducing the factory's carbon emissions by 8.75m kilgrammes.
The project aligns with Komatsu's global sustainability goals and the region's push for more renewable energy sources, as well as bringing together two North East firms.
The installation process began at the beginning of the year and is expected to be completed by July.
